If you’re looking to improve your home’s energy efficiency, smart window shades might just be your new best friend. These innovative solutions not only enhance the aesthetic of your living space but also significantly curb energy consumption. With their ability to adjust based on sunlight and heat, smart window shades can reduce the need for heating and cooling, potentially lowering your energy bills.

According to the U.S. Department of Energy, windows are responsible for 25-30% of residential heating and cooling energy use. Smart window shades can help mitigate this by optimizing natural light and insulation throughout the day. But how do they work, and what should you look for? Benefits of Smart Window Shades

Smart window shades offer several advantages that extend beyond basic functionality. They are a powerful tool for energy conservation, allowing homeowners to maintain a comfortable indoor climate efficiently. By automatically adjusting to the sun’s position, these shades can reduce heat gain in the summer and heat loss in the winter.

  • Energy Savings: Automated adjustments can lead to energy savings of up to 20%, according to various energy studies.
  • Convenience: With smartphone integration, you can control your shades remotely, making it easy to adjust settings based on your schedule or weather changes.
  • Enhanced Privacy and Security: Program your shades to open and close at set times, creating the illusion of occupancy even when you’re away.

How Smart Window Shades Work

Smart window shades are equipped with sensors and motors that allow them to adjust automatically. These shades can be connected to smart home systems and controlled via apps. The integration with weather forecasts and sunlight sensors enables them to respond to changes in temperature and lighting conditions.

For instance, during peak sunlight hours, the shades can lower to block out heat, reducing the demand on your air conditioning system. Conversely, they can open during colder periods to let in the warmth of the sun, thus assisting in heating your home naturally. This dynamic adjustment helps in maintaining an energy-efficient environment.

Key Features to Consider

When selecting smart window shades, focus on features that align with your needs and budget. Here are key factors to consider:

  • Integration: Ensure compatibility with your existing smart home systems like Google Assistant or Amazon Alexa.
  • Power Source: Options include battery-operated, plug-in, or solar-powered shades. Solar panels are an eco-friendly choice and can significantly lower long-term costs.
  • Material: Consider materials that offer optimal insulation. Blackout shades, for instance, are excellent for bedrooms and media rooms.
  • Control Options: Look for shades that offer both manual and remote control for greater flexibility.

Installation Tips for Optimal Efficiency

Proper installation is crucial to maximizing the benefits of smart window shades. Here are some tips to ensure they function effectively:

  • Measure Accurately: Before purchasing, measure your windows precisely to ensure a perfect fit. Ill-fitting shades can reduce energy efficiency.
  • Follow Manufacturer Guidelines: Adhere to installation instructions to prevent damage and ensure correct operation.
  • Consider Professional Installation: For complex systems, professional installation may be worth the investment to ensure everything is set up correctly.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do smart window shades save energy? Smart window shades save energy by automatically adjusting to sunlight and temperature changes, reducing the need for artificial heating and cooling.

Can smart window shades be integrated with my home’s smart system? Yes, most smart window shades are compatible with major smart home systems like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ant.

Are solar-powered shades worth the investment? While they may have a higher upfront cost, solar-powered shades can reduce electricity bills over time, making them a cost-effective, eco-friendly option.

What is the lifespan of smart window shades? Typically, smart window shades can last 5-10 years depending on usage and maintenance, with some components like batteries needing periodic replacement.

Do smart window shades require professional installation? Not necessarily. Many smart window shades are designed for easy DIY installation, though professional help can ensure optimal performance.
